Membuat segmen data baru
Anda dapat membuat segmen data baru menggunakan metode curators.dataSegments.create. Setelah dibuat, segmen data Anda berada dalam status ACTIVE
, sehingga memungkinkan penawaran atau paket yang ditayangkan dalam Bidding Real-Time menargetkan segmen data tersebut.
Agar segmen data dapat dilihat oleh perencana media untuk penargetan paket atau transaksi, Anda harus mengaktifkan Visibilitas segmen di tab Setelan segmen data pada UI Kurasi.
Contoh berikut membuat permintaan HTTP POST
dengan isi JSON yang berisi objek
DataSegment
. Permintaan dikirim ke endpoint API yang membuat segmen data dengan konfigurasi yang ditentukan.
Contoh panggilan API curl
Permintaan
curl --request POST \ 'https://authorizedbuyersmarketplace.googleapis.com/v1beta/curators/[YOUR_ACCOUNT_ID]/dataSegments?key=[YOUR_API_KEY]' \ --header 'Authorization: Bearer [YOUR_ACCESS_TOKEN]' \ --header 'Accept: application/json' \ --header 'Content-Type: application/json' \ --data '{"cpmFee":{"nanos":100,"units":0,"currencyCode":"USD"},"name":"curators/[YOUR_ACCOUNT_ID]/dataSegments/test-data-segment-2"}' \ --compressed
Respons
{ "name": "curators/[YOUR_ACCOUNT_ID]/dataSegments/test-data-segment-2", "createTime": "2025-08-14T17:45:08.744379Z", "updateTime": "2025-08-14T17:45:08.744379Z", "cpmFee": { "currencyCode": "USD", "nanos": 100 }, "state": "ACTIVE" }
Mengubah segmen data yang ada
Untuk mengubah segmen data yang ada, Anda dapat menggunakan metode
curators.dataSegments.patch. Misalnya, gunakan metode ini untuk menyesuaikan kolom
cpmFee
untuk segmen data.
Contoh berikut membuat permintaan HTTP PATCH
dengan isi JSON yang berisi objek
DataSegment
. Permintaan dikirim ke endpoint API yang mengubah segmen data yang ditentukan, dan hanya mengubah kolom DataSegment.cpmFee.nanos
yang ditentukan dalam updateMask
.
Contoh panggilan API curl
Permintaan
curl --request PATCH \ 'https://authorizedbuyersmarketplace.googleapis.com/v1beta/curators/[YOUR_ACCOUNT_ID]/dataSegments/test-data-segment-2?updateMask=cpmFee.nanos&key=[YOUR_API_KEY]' \ --header 'Authorization: Bearer [YOUR_ACCESS_TOKEN]' \ --header 'Accept: application/json' \ --header 'Content-Type: application/json' \ --data '{"cpmFee":{"nanos":50}}' \ --compressed
Respons
{ "name": "curators/[YOUR_ACCOUNT_ID]/dataSegments/test-data-segment-2", "createTime": "2025-08-14T17:45:08.744Z", "updateTime": "2025-08-14T17:56:02.200619Z", "cpmFee": { "currencyCode": "USD", "nanos": 50 }, "state": "ACTIVE" }
Langkah berikutnya
- Pelajari cara mengaktifkan dan menonaktifkan segmen data dengan Marketplace API.
- Pelajari cara melihat segmen data Anda dengan Marketplace API.
- Pelajari spesifikasi Kurasi Real-time.
- Pelajari cara mengurai permintaan segmen yang masuk di Kurasi Real-time.